Fresh All-time High After Aster Perpetuals Debut

BNB Chain's Niu Lai memecoin hit an all-time high of $0.1388 on Aug. 31, extending a rally that has now taken the token up roughly 30% in the past 24 hours and around 600% over the past 14 days. The immediate catalyst was its listing on the Aster perpetual contracts market. On Aug. 30, on-chain tracker Lookonchain reported that Niu Lai surged more than 510% after being listed on Aster DEX perpetuals. The tracker noted that one trader opened a 5x long position worth about $111,000 and was showing a $49,500 unrealized profit.

According to CoinGecko, the token now carries a market capitalization of approximately $113.8 million. Its fully diluted valuation sits at the same level, reflecting a fixed supply of 1 billion tokens in circulation. Niu Lai operates as a BNB Chain memecoin, with its price driven mainly by market attention, speculative demand, and on-chain liquidity rather than by a protocol, staking system, or revenue-generating product.

The Viral Film Behind the Token

Niu Lai started as a small passion project built over five years by Xin Yumeng and his mother, who handled almost everything themselves. Initially seen by almost no one, its bizarre homemade 3D animation eventually caught the internet's attention, turning the low-budget film into an unexpected viral sensation.

The film was made on a budget of roughly $200, features a bizarre, dreamlike plot, and production values that would look rough for a Nintendo 64 game. On apps like movie-review platform Douban and microblogging site Weibo, clips and reviews of Niu Lai went viral, spreading word of the film's so-bad-it's-good appeal to a largely young, Gen Z audience of Chinese filmgoers. The film's title also functions as a pun in Chinese, sounding like "the bull market comes," which added a layer of speculative appeal for crypto traders.

There is no verified official connection between the token and the film's creators. Niu Lai is therefore best characterised as a culture-driven BNB Chain memecoin rather than an official digital asset associated with the film. As with all memecoins, price moves of this magnitude carry significant downside risk and the rally may not be sustained.
